Creative Zen X-Fi gets price tag
For those of you allergic to Apples, Creative's Wi-Fi-packing X-Fi media player has looked like a viable alternative to the iPod Touch ever since it first leaked earlier in the summer. Well now it's staking a huge claim for a place in your pocket with one of the most wallet-friendly prices we've ever seen on a top-spec PMP at just £200 for the 32GB daddy of the bunch.
The web-ready player trumps the Touch with its ability to stream and download tunes, video and pics over your Wi-Fi network, plus at £130 cheaper than Apple's flagship iPod it's a good deal kinder on your gadget kitty.
Underneath the X-Fi's 2.5in screen Creative has squashed in an FM radio and X-Fi Crystalizer tech that goes to work on your compressed MP3s and upscales them back to something approaching their former glory. Add to that an SD card slot and a built-in speaker that'll let ASBO kids force their horrendous taste in r 'n' b riddimz on us at the back of the N155 from Trafalgar Square and you've got a PMP that's about ready to burst.
